What RIR means
Reps in reserve is an estimate of how many more complete repetitions you could have performed before momentary muscular failure. Finish a set knowing you could have completed two more repetitions with the same range of motion and technique: that is about 2 RIR. Zero RIR means another full repetition was not possible.
| Exercise or situation | Useful default | Why |
|---|---|---|
| Heavy squat, deadlift or bench work | 2–3 RIR | Preserves technique and repeat-set performance |
| Moderate-rep compound work | 1–3 RIR | Hard enough to be productive without requiring failure |
| Stable isolation or machine exercise | 1–2 RIR | Lower technical cost makes close-to-failure work easier to manage |
| Beginner learning a movement | 3–4 RIR | Technique practice matters more than finding the limit |
| Testing or occasional final set | 0–1 RIR | Useful calibration, but creates more fatigue |
RIR is not the same as discomfort
High-repetition leg work can burn while several repetitions remain. A heavy single can feel serious while still moving cleanly. Estimate remaining performance, not breathing rate, muscle burn or motivation. The question is: how many more repetitions could you complete to the same standard?
Research shows RIR estimates can be useful, but accuracy varies. Estimates tend to improve near failure and with heavier loads, while lighter, longer sets are easier to misjudge. Read the RIR accuracy study. A 2024 scoping review also found substantial variation in how RIR is used and measured, so treat it as a practical estimate rather than laboratory precision. Why not train every set to failure?
Training hard matters, but failure is not uniquely required for muscle growth. A meta-analysis found no clear evidence that momentary muscular failure is superior to non-failure training for hypertrophy. Read the proximity-to-failure meta-analysis. Stopping slightly earlier often preserves repetitions and technique across later sets while reducing unnecessary fatigue.
Failure can still be appropriate on a stable machine or isolation exercise, especially on an occasional final set. It is less attractive on a heavy free-weight compound where technique breakdown has a larger cost.
How RIR relates to RPE
| RIR | Approximate RPE | Meaning |
|---|---|---|
| 4 | 6 | Comfortably submaximal |
| 3 | 7 | Three good repetitions remained |
| 2 | 8 | Hard, repeatable working set |
| 1 | 9 | One complete repetition remained |
| 0 | 10 | No further complete repetition |
This mapping is a convention, not a universal sensation scale. Write either RIR or RPE consistently so your log remains comparable.
How to improve your estimate
- Standardise the repetition. Use the same range of motion, pause rules and acceptable technique.
- Record the estimate immediately. Do not revise it after seeing what you hoped to lift.
- Use repeat sets as feedback. If reps collapse despite full rest, the earlier estimate was probably optimistic.
- Calibrate selectively. Occasionally take a safe machine or isolation set to technical failure and compare the result with your prediction.
- Watch the trend. An imperfect scale can still guide decisions when used consistently.
Research on trained lifters suggests subjective RIR can show acceptable reliability, particularly when the movement and conditions are familiar. See the reliability study.
Worked example: three sets of eight
Your target is 3 × 6–8 at 2 RIR. Set one reaches eight and feels like 3 RIR; set two reaches eight at 2 RIR; set three reaches seven at 2 RIR. Keep the load next time and try to reach eight on the final set. If you instead force an eighth rep at 0 RIR, you have met the rep count but missed the effort target.
When RIR should change
- Use more RIR during a deload, after poor sleep or when technique is inconsistent.
- Use less RIR on stable accessory exercises when you need a clear hypertrophy stimulus and recovery is good.
- Keep more reserve during explosive work; the set ends when speed or power quality falls, not at muscular failure.
- Do not use RIR to train through sharp pain, dizziness or unusual symptoms.
Turn effort into a progression rule
RIR makes reps comparable. Reaching the top of a range at 2 RIR is more informative than reaching it by grinding to failure. Combine this guide with progressive overload to decide when to add weight, reps or sets.
